#385074 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#385074 is composed of 22% red, 31.4%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.7% cyan, 31%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 216 degrees, a saturation of 34.9% and a lightness of 33.7%. #385074 color hex could be obtained by blending #70a0e8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#385074

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05070a is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#385074

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#52555a is the less saturated color, while #0345a9 is the most saturated one.
